Tot Shabbat—for young children and their families

Friday, December 2nd

5:30 pm


Join Rabbi Sam Spector and Cantor Sharon Brown-Levy in the sanctuary for a personal, half-hour service of Shabbat songs and stories! This program is for our younger children (typically age 7 and under) and their families. It is a great way for engaging your child in the traditions and meaning of Shabbat.

Sunday Study Session on Zoom

Join Rabbi Fred Wenger and Faye Lincoln every Sunday to study, "Evolution of Judaism in the Diaspora—Growth of Jewish Thought and Origins of Anti-Semitism." This program explores the impact of history on Jewish thought and resiliency in the diaspora during the Middle Ages and in the Islamic world. We will study the origins of Anti-Semitism in Christian Europe.

Join the J Street conference December 3rd – 6th

Join thousands of Jewish Americans, including Rabbi Spector and other Kol Ami members, attending the J Street National Conference taking place virtually and in Washington, DC, December 3rd – 6th.


The growing list of speakers includes senators, representatives, Israeli political and military leaders, as well as Israeli civil society and peace activists working toward a two-state solution and the vision of Israel's founders to build a Jewish state "based on freedom, justice, and peace as envisaged by the prophets of Israel."


Special discount codes are available to make attendance open to all. There will also be a special Utah-only virtual panel to discuss the results of the November 1st Israeli election and new government in formation.
